The Steamboat Natchez in New Orleans, Louisiana, is a historic and iconic Mississippi River sternwheel steamboat launched in 1975 as the ninth vessel to bear the name Natchez.
It revives the legacy of its predecessors known for speed and elegance, including the famous Natchez VI that raced the Robert E. Lee steamboat in 1870 and never lost a race. The boat features an authentic 1925 steam engine, a copper-and-steel steam whistle, and a copper bell made from melted silver dollars, blending old riverboat charm with modern safety and comfort.
Offering scenic daytime harbor cruises, evening jazz and dinner cruises, and special event cruises, the Natchez provides a unique experience with live jazz music, Creole cuisine, and stunning views of New Orleans' skyline and historic waterfront.
The steamboat serves as a cultural symbol of New Orleans' rich musical and maritime heritage and is a popular attraction for visitors and locals alike.
